What the college says
This general biology course covers a wide range of topic areas which include anatomy, ecology, genetics and microbiology. It provides an excellent foundation of knowledge required to study any type of Biology at university and uses the ideas from GCSE to extend current understanding. A level Biology lessons are diverse in their delivery and combine the study of theory with practical laboratory work. The course is linear and involves a set number of required practical tasks which students will be expected to apply their knowledge and understanding from in their exams. Assessment is through three terminal examinations which are 2 hours long. iology A-level including all the skills required to complete the assessments processes effectively.
What you need to get on
5 x GCSE's grade 9 -4 including Grade 5 in Combined Science, or a grade 5 at Biology and a grade 5 in higher tier Mathematics.
